Maison >développement back-end >tutoriel php >Développement de système de commerce électronique PHP : frameworks et bibliothèques populaires

Développement de système de commerce électronique PHP : frameworks et bibliothèques populaires

WBOY
WBOYoriginal
2024-05-31 19:34:59465parcourir

Les frameworks et bibliothèques populaires pour le développement de systèmes de commerce électronique PHP incluent Laravel, CodeIgniter, Symfony, WooCommerce, Magento et OpenCart. Laravel convient à la création d'applications de commerce électronique modernes et évolutives ; CodeIgniter convient aux magasins de petite et moyenne taille ; Symfony convient aux systèmes complexes. Le plugin WooCommerce convertit un site Web WordPress en boutique de commerce électronique ; Magento est une plateforme de commerce électronique complète ; OpenCart est une solution de commerce électronique gratuite et open source. Un cas pratique montre l'utilisation de Laravel et WooCommerce pour créer une boutique de commerce électronique avec des fonctions de gestion de produits, de panier d'achat, d'intégration de passerelle de paiement et de gestion des stocks.

Développement de système de commerce électronique PHP : frameworks et bibliothèques populaires

Développement de systèmes de commerce électronique PHP : cadres et bibliothèques populaires

Avec l'essor du commerce électronique, PHP est devenu un choix populaire pour créer des boutiques en ligne puissantes, évolutives et conviviales. Cet article examinera en profondeur certains des frameworks et bibliothèques populaires utilisés dans le développement de systèmes de commerce électronique PHP et fournira des exemples pratiques pour démontrer leurs capacités.

Framework

1. Laravel

Laravel est un framework PHP léger et riche en fonctionnalités qui fournit un large éventail de fonctionnalités pour créer des applications de commerce électronique modernes. Sa syntaxe élégante, sa structure modulaire et son système d'authentification intégré le rendent populaire parmi les développeurs.

2. CodeIgniter

CodeIgniter est un framework léger, rapide et facile à apprendre. Il fournit une structure modulaire pour un développement rapide d'applications et prend en charge une variété de systèmes de bases de données. Ses excellentes performances le rendent idéal pour la création de magasins de commerce électronique de petite et moyenne taille.

3. Symfony

Symfony est un framework PHP full-stack qui fournit un ensemble complet de fonctionnalités et de composants. Son évolutivité et sa grande personnalisation le rendent idéal pour créer des systèmes de commerce électronique complexes nécessitant des fonctionnalités avancées, comme un système de gestion de contenu (CMS).

Bibliothèque

1. WooCommerce

WooCommerce est un puissant plugin pour WordPress qui transforme votre site Web en une boutique de commerce électronique entièrement fonctionnelle. Il est livré avec diverses fonctionnalités, notamment la gestion des produits, le panier, l'intégration d'une passerelle de paiement et la gestion des stocks.

2. Magento

Magento est une plateforme de commerce électronique complète permettant de créer de grandes boutiques en ligne complexes. Il offre une large gamme d'outils et de fonctionnalités, notamment la gestion du catalogue de produits, le traitement des commandes, la gestion de la relation client (CRM) et l'optimisation du référencement.

3. OpenCart

OpenCart est une plateforme de commerce électronique gratuite et open source qui fournit une solution complète pour créer et gérer des boutiques en ligne. Il possède une interface simple, un ensemble de fonctionnalités riches et un support communautaire.

Cas pratique

Une entreprise de commerce électronique doit créer une boutique en ligne avec les fonctionnalités suivantes :

  • Gestion des produits : Ajoutez, modifiez et gérez les détails des produits, les images et les prix.
  • Panier : Permet aux clients d'ajouter des articles à leur panier et de procéder au paiement.
  • Intégration de la passerelle de paiement : Traitez les transactions par carte de crédit et de débit.
  • Gestion des stocks : Suivez les niveaux de stocks et évitez les ventes excessives.

À l'aide du framework Laravel et du plugin WooCommerce, l'entreprise a construit une boutique de commerce électronique entièrement fonctionnelle qui répond à toutes ces exigences. Laravel fournit le cadre et l'infrastructure, tandis que WooCommerce fournit des fonctionnalités spécifiques au commerce électronique telles que la gestion des produits et la fonctionnalité de panier d'achat.

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Déclaration:
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n